School staged great Halloween event
My husband and I attended the Halloween Parade at Seven Generations Charter School in Emmaus. Our first grade great-grandson was a parade participant and his 2-year-old brother with us to watch and cheer the great costumes.
This was so well organized that we had no trouble finding the parade route. Parents and other observers were so polite. No one pushed ahead to block our view. Three people stopped afterward to help us fold a stubborn stroller. What a nice experience. Hats off to the teachers, organizers, parents and guests. We appreciate your kindness.
